Saadi Road: Karachi's Shopping Haven
Saadi Road, located in the heart of Karachi, is a bustling shopping haven that caters to a diverse range of tastes and budgets. This vibrant street is renowned for its extensive array of shops, offering everything from traditional textiles and handicrafts to modern fashion and electronics. Visitors can expect to find unique souvenirs, elegant attire, and contemporary home decor items, all within easy reach.
The road’s popularity stems from its accessibility and the diverse selection it provides. Local artisans and international brands coexist harmoniously, creating a dynamic shopping experience. Karachi’s cultural mosaic is reflected in the variety of shops along Saadi Road, making it a favorite destination for both locals and tourists seeking authentic experiences and high-quality products.
Uncovering Local Prices in Karachi
Exploring the bustling streets of Karachi, one quickly realizes that navigating the city’s vibrant market scene is an adventure in itself. Saadi Road, a local hotspot for shopping enthusiasts, offers a unique glimpse into the heart of Karachi’s retail culture. Here, traditional shops and modern boutiques alike display an intricate tapestry of prices, catering to diverse budgets. From trendy fashion accessories to household essentials, the street is a microcosm of the city’s economic diversity.
Uncovering local prices in Karachi involves more than just browsing; it’s an experience. Shoppers can haggle with vendors, striking deals that reflect the dynamic nature of the market. Prices on Saadi Road are often negotiable, providing visitors with the chance to secure affordable finds. This interactive shopping environment adds a layer of excitement, ensuring that every trip becomes a memorable journey through Karachi’s unique pricing landscape.

Budgeting for Shopping in Karachi
Shopping in Karachi, a vibrant and bustling metropolis, requires thoughtful budgeting. The city is renowned for its diverse markets and malls, offering everything from traditional textiles to modern fashion at varying price points. Karachi’s dynamic economy and competitive market ensure that shoppers can find excellent deals if they know where to look. Understanding local prices and trends is crucial; discounts and sales are common, especially during festivals and special occasions.
When budgeting for a shopping trip in Karachi, consider the range of options available. For instance, traditional markets like Saadi Road offer affordable textiles and handicrafts, while high-end malls cater to luxury brands. Many shoppers combine both experiences, blending local trinkets with international fashion. Keeping an eye on prices, negotiating where possible, and staying informed about seasonal sales will help make the most of one’s budget in this diverse shopping hub.
